A flexible connection designed for nonvehicular applications which permits rotary motion to be transmitted between two shafts located at an angle to each other. The angle between the shafts may be continually varied within certain limits; the connecting ends must have either a flange, hub, or splined stub shaft; the plain portion of a splined stub shaft must not exceed the length of the splines. Excludes:drive or propeller shafts with joint(s) at one or both ends. See UNIVERSAL JOINT,GEARED.
